Im just wondering if i'd be better off buying an OEM motherboard, instead of a Retail one? I can get the OEM version for half the price of the retail. From what I read, it just comes without the box, cables and all that, is that right?

Half the price?

At newegg.com the price difference is often more like $5-10, and the retail version includes extra parts, better support, and a much longer warranty.

Same warranty? Many OEM products come with 30-90 day warranty instead of 1-3 years for retail.

Just one more question. I would only need to buy an IDE signal cable, a floppy disk signal cable, and a cd-rom signal cable right? I dont use a SATA drive, and I only got 1 hd and 1 cdrom.

You need the floppy cable and and 1 80-pin (also known as ATA/100 or ATA/133) IDE cable, and they do not need to be Asus brand since they are standardized.

You might need the CD audio cable, but games don't use it and Windows Media Player can play music CDs using digital audio extraction (over the IDE cable) so that is optional. This cable is standardized too.
